How to Use Instagram Stories for Business Growth

Instagram Stories have quickly become one of the most popular features on the platform. With over 500 million daily active users interacting with Stories, it’s clear that this feature is an essential tool for businesses looking to connect with their audience and drive growth.

In this guide, we’ll show you how to use Instagram Stories to increase brand visibility, engage your followers, and ultimately grow your business.

Why Instagram Stories Matter for Business

Before diving into how to use Instagram Stories for business growth, it’s important to understand why they are so effective:

  1. Instant Visibility: Stories appear at the top of the Instagram feed, making them one of the first things users see when they open the app.
  2. Engagement: Stories have interactive features like polls, questions, and quizzes that encourage direct engagement with your audience.
  3. Authenticity: Because Stories are temporary (disappearing after 24 hours), they allow you to share content more casually and authentically without worrying about perfection.
  4. Increased Reach: Instagram’s algorithm favors content that receives high engagement. Because Stories are front and center, they’re a great way to boost your chances of being seen.

Step 1: Create Compelling Story Content

The key to using Instagram Stories effectively is creating content that grabs attention and keeps your audience engaged. Here are some content ideas that work well for businesses:

1.1 Behind-the-Scenes Content

Show your followers what goes on behind the scenes of your business. Whether it’s a peek at your office, the process of creating a product, or team moments, behind-the-scenes content humanizes your brand and builds a stronger connection with your audience.

1.2 Product Demos and Tutorials

Instagram Stories are a great way to showcase your products in action. Use short videos to demonstrate how your product works, highlight key features or share tips on how to get the most out of it. This not only adds value to your followers but also makes them more likely to consider purchasing.

1.3 Customer Testimonials and Reviews

Showcase customer testimonials or positive reviews in your Stories. This type of social proof helps build trust and credibility with potential customers. You can also feature user-generated content (UGC) by reposting images or videos from satisfied customers who tag your brand.

1.4 Exclusive Offers and Discounts

Use Stories to share limited-time offers, exclusive discounts, or flash sales with your audience. You can create a sense of urgency by adding countdown timers to your stories, letting users know that the offer expires soon. This encourages people to act fast and make a purchase.

1.5 Polls, Quizzes, and Questions

Interactive elements like polls, quizzes, and questions are great ways to engage your audience and get valuable insights. Polls let users vote on things, quizzes can be fun and informative, and the question sticker invites followers to ask you anything. These features help keep your audience engaged and connected with your brand.

Step 2: Utilize Instagram Story Features

Instagram Stories come with several built-in features that can help you make your stories more engaging, interactive, and professional.

2.1 Story Highlights

While Stories disappear after 24 hours, you can save your best Stories to Story Highlights on your profile. This allows new visitors to your profile to quickly see your most important content, such as product showcases, tutorials, testimonials, and more. Group your Highlights into different categories for easy navigation.

2.2 Links in Stories

For accounts with over 10,000 followers, Instagram allows you to add Swipe-Up Links to your Stories, which users can use to access your website, product pages, or blog posts directly. If you don’t have 10,000 followers yet, Instagram now offers the Link Sticker to all users, which allows you to link to external websites within your Stories.

2.3 Geotags and Hashtags

Add location tags and hashtags to your Stories to increase their visibility. Geotags help your business reach a local audience, while hashtags allow you to tap into trending topics or niche markets. Instagram users often explore content via location tags or hashtags, increasing the likelihood of new followers discovering your business.

2.4 Polls and Quizzes

Polls and quizzes are some of the most engaging features of Instagram Stories. Use them to get feedback from your audience, make fun games, or educate your followers. The interactive nature of these features boosts engagement and encourages your audience to interact with your brand.

Step 3: Run Instagram Story Ads

Instagram Story Ads are a great way to reach a broader audience and promote your products or services. These ads appear between users’ Stories, providing a full-screen experience that feels natural and non-intrusive.

3.1 Create Engaging Ad Content

Make sure your Story Ads are visually appealing and align with your brand’s style. Since users scroll through Stories quickly, your ad needs to grab attention within the first few seconds. Include clear calls to action (CTAs) such as “Swipe Up to Shop” or “Learn More” to guide users to the next step.

3.2 Target the Right Audience

Instagram Ads allow you to target specific demographics, interests, and behaviors. To maximize the effectiveness of your ads, define your target audience carefully. You can also retarget users who have previously interacted with your business, visited your website, or engaged with your content.

Step 4: Measure Your Instagram Story Performance

To ensure your Instagram Stories are driving business growth, you need to monitor and analyze their performance. Instagram offers built-in Insights for business profiles, which provide detailed metrics about your stories, including:

  • Impressions: The number of times your story was viewed.
  • Reach: The number of unique users who saw your story.
  • Taps Forward/Backward: How many users skipped or rewatched your story?
  • Exits: How many users exited your story without interacting?
  • Replies: The number of responses from users who interacted with your story.

Use this data to understand what type of content resonates with your audience and refine your future stories accordingly.

Step 5: Consistency is Key

One of the most important aspects of using Instagram Stories for business growth is consistency. Posting regularly helps keep your brand top-of-mind for your audience. Aim to post Stories consistently, whether it’s once a day or a few times a week. This will help you stay relevant and engaged with your followers.
